CXG1027TM
Driver Amplifier for Transmission
Description
The CXG1027TM is a two-stage driver amplifier for
800 MHz and 1.5 GHz PDC. This is used to amplify
the transmission-side power of the RF signal.
10 pin TSSOP (Plastic)
